Personality:
Stoic, level-headed and calm, Freyja was never the type of person to brag about her prowess in magic nor the wealth and stature of her family. She is a very modest and genuine person who would help those who are under her get to the same level as hers or higher rather than mock them or step down on them. But her family has been a victim of much criticism and discrimination for not having major accomplishments in the field of Magic despite already being 5 Generations old. Acquiring the Holy Grail was the only method she could think of to lift the Falken's status into that of the Enxbern, Tohsaka and Matou or even higher.
She believes in the necessity of all things, only applying what is necessary to complete her objective be it force, effort, compassion, violence and even evil. As such, she would not kill those who oppose her until she deems it necessary in order to realize her goals. Before, she was actually a pacifist but she abandoned that way of thinking when she was given the responsibility of giving their family a great reputation.
Bio:
Freyja was born to the Falken family, a Magic Family that hails from Norway. Their contribution to magic involves research of various pagan mythologies of different early civilizations. They are under the pretense of a family of renowned archaeologists and as such they can get their hands on various artifacts a lot more quickly than other families. In fact, they have been hired numerous times in previous wars to obtain certain artifacts but they have never been given proper credit.
Even when they are already one of the most affluent Magic Families around, their status as mere pawns to the other major families still remained. Freyja, even as a child, saw the discrimination towards her family as most she witnessed most people from other affluent families pushing her relatives around. She, herself, was a victim of such discrimination. There was a time when she was mocked for only being able to perform tracing magic despite belonging to a family with a rich history. Her classmates, people who belong to respectable Mage Families, also speculated that such useless magic is befitting for a Mage Family with no remarkable contributions to Magic.
As such, this inspired her to master the only magic she is ever good at. Through years of rigorous training, she was able to achieve a mastery in Tracing Magic that she can already utilize the Magnum Opus of the Family, Index Librorium Prohibitum in her magic.
